  1. 1 Whether the Authority erred in law and fact when it failed to declare the contract between Kasese District Local Government and Amwet Investments Ltd a nullity.
  2. 2 Whether the Authority erred in law and fact when it failed to find that the Accounting Officer had no authority to designate a member of the Contracts Committee to chair the Contracts Committee meeting when there was a substantive Chairperson of the Contracts Committee.

Ratio Decidendi

The Tribunal found that the Contracts Committee meeting of 26th September 2019, which awarded the contract to Amwet Investments Ltd, was illegally constituted due to the improper designation of the Chairperson, in contravention of Regulation 19(2) of the Local Governments (PPDA) Regulations, 2006. The Tribunal relied on its previous decision in Application No. 20 of 2019, which held that such a designation was unlawful and rendered the resultant contract award null and void.
